Quinn and I love salad, and our favorite side salad works with any meal at any time. The combination of the fresh ground pepper, Parmesan cheese and ranch dressing is something to die for. This amount would do 4 side salads in a normal setting, but we like to split it into two half-plate salads. It's also about right for a massive lunch salad if you throw some fresh crumbled bacon and chopped chicken breast on it.

1 Romaine Heart
2 cups Fresh Baby Spinach
1 Roma Tomato
1/4 cup Grated Parmesan
Fresh Ground Black Pepper
Ranch Dressing
So simple, but absolutely unbeatable. I like to dice my tomatoes pretty small so as to be sure to get them in every bite. Chicken, bacon, even cold roast beef, eggs, mozzerella, black olives, feta...all of them are wonderful additions if you want to turn it into a complete meal, and the parmesan, pepper and ranch will prove themselves over and over again.
